Where to Go in June: Top Travel Destinations for Summer 2025

Why June 2025 is a Great Time to Travel

June marks the start of summer in much of the world, bringing longer daylight hours, pleasant weather, and a host of events and festivals. It’s an ideal time to travel in Europe and the USA – warm enough to enjoy beaches and outdoor activities, but often before the peak crowds of July and August. In fact, June is just before the tourist high season in many regions, meaning you can enjoy fewer crowds, better availability, and more affordable prices for accommodations and activities. From sunlit Mediterranean beaches to lively city festivals, June offers something for every traveler.

Early June vs. Late June: If you travel in early June, you’ll likely find lower rates and less crowded attractions since many schools haven’t let out yet. By late June, summer holidays are in full swing – expect more travelers, but also the full buzz of summer events and nightlife. Either way, June vacation days are long (especially in Europe’s north), letting you maximize sightseeing and outdoor fun each day.

Where to Go in Europe in June 2025

Europe offers a wealth of June destinations with great weather and cultural highlights. European summers are in swing, yet June temperatures remain comfortable in most areas. It’s a time of vibrant festivals, blooming landscapes, and extended daylight, from the lavender fields of Provence to the midnight sun in Scandinavia. Here are top European picks for June 2025:

  • Greek Islands (e.g. Crete or Corfu): June is perfect in the Mediterranean – warm seas and sunny skies without the overwhelming heat of July. Enjoy island hopping or relaxed beach days before peak crowds hit.
  • Southern Italy (Puglia, Sicily, Amalfi Coast): These regions boast lovely weather in June. For instance, Sicily in June is warm but not too hot, and just before peak season – ideal for sightseeing and beach time. Coastal towns along the Amalfi Coast or Puglia’s whitewashed villages offer authentic charm and early-summer festivals.
  • Spain and Portugal: June is fantastic in places like Barcelona or Lisbon, where you can combine city exploration with nearby beaches. Late June also brings events like Lisbon’s popular Saint Anthony Festival (mid-June) and Barcelona’s outdoor music festivals.
  • Central Europe Cities: Take advantage of the pleasant weather in cities like Paris, Rome, or Prague. June means outdoor café culture and park picnics. (Keep in mind Paris’s French Open tennis tournament runs through early June, and Rome’s summer events fill the evenings.)
  • Northern Europe & Scandinavia: For something different, June’s long daylight makes it a prime time to visit Scandinavia. Experience Norway’s fjords under the midnight sun or Sweden’s Midsummer celebrations (around late June). These far-north destinations have a short tourist season – June offers mild temperatures and stunning natural scenery.
  • Eastern Europe Gems: Consider less crowded spots like Croatia’s coast (Dubrovnik or Split) or Georgia in the Caucasus mountains. They offer rich culture and in June you’ll beat the intense midsummer heat.

Europe in June truly has it all – beaches, cultural festivals, and lively cities – all wrapped in a vibrant early-summer atmosphere. Remember to book accommodations ahead for popular spots, as June travel is increasingly popular.

Where to Go in the USA in June 2025

Across the United States, June brings warm weather and the start of summer road trips. It’s a wonderful month for both city adventures and exploring the great outdoors. School’s out by mid-June, so families hit the road and many destinations host seasonal events. Consider these top U.S. destinations:

  • National Parks & Natural Wonders: With comfortable temperatures and active wildlife, June is prime time for parks. For example, Glacier National Park (Montana) offers stunning landscapes and is one of the best places to spot wildlife in early summer. Yosemite (California) and Grand Canyon (Arizona) are also excellent before the late-summer rush (though book lodging well in advance). In Alaska, June’s mild temps and long days make it the most inviting time to visit – places like Anchorage finally thaw out, with 20+ hours of daylight and vibrant scenery.
  • Beach Getaways: For a classic beach vacation, June is ideal on both coasts. Consider Virginia Beach, VA, or Rehoboth Beach, DE on the East Coast – school is out, but these beaches are not yet at July capacity. On the West Coast, San Diego, CA offers sunny skies and cooler Pacific breezes, perfect for surfing or visiting the San Diego Zoo. Hawaii is also in its drier season; though it’s a longer trip, June in Honolulu or Maui means plenty of sun with slightly smaller crowds than winter.
  • Vibrant Cities: Many U.S. cities come alive with summer events in June. Chicago, IL has warm, pleasant weather (finally) – perfect for boat tours on the lake or attending festivals like the Chicago Blues Festival (early June). Washington, D.C. and New York City are bustling with outdoor events (June is Pride Month in NYC, culminating in a big parade late June). Also consider Santa Fe, NM, which enjoys dry, warm days and hosts art markets and music events.
  • Long Weekend Ideas: If you have just a long weekend in June, opt for destinations that maximize fun in a short time. For instance, a quick trip to New Orleans, LA can be great in early June (before it gets extremely hot; enjoy live music and creole cuisine). Or spend a weekend in Portland, OR, timed with the Portland Rose Festival that runs late May through mid-June– you’ll experience parades and city-wide events amid blooming roses.
  • Cooler Mountain Retreats: By June, mountain towns like Jackson Hole, WY or Aspen, CO shake off winter and welcome hikers, bikers, and nature lovers. These spots offer crisp fresh air and outdoor concerts in summer. Plus, visiting in June avoids the monsoon season that some mountain areas get later in summer.

From spotting wildlife in Montana to biking lakeside trails in Wisconsin, the USA’s top June destinations span a bit of everything. You’ll find that June travel in the U.S. offers a balance of comfortable weather and lively atmosphere to “get a head start” on summer.

Tips for the Perfect June Trip

  • Plan for Crowds: While June is not as busy as late summer, popular destinations (like national parks and famous cities) will still have plenty of tourists. Book your accommodations and tours early, especially for weekends in June or around any local festivals.
  • Weather and Packing: June weather is generally warm, but varies by region. Pack layers for cooler evenings (especially in coastal or mountain areas). Don’t forget sun protection – the UV index is high in summer even if it’s not peak heat. And if heading to tropical areas (like the Caribbean or Florida), note that June is the start of hurricane season; it’s still early, but always check weather updates.
  • Festivals and Events: Research if your destination has notable June events – from music festivals to cultural holidays. For example, Europe has many city-specific festivals in June (like midsummer feasts in parts of Spain or open-air concerts across France for Fête de la Musique on June 21). In the U.S., June includes events like Pride parades in many cities and food festivals kicking off summer. These can greatly enhance your trip (or, if you prefer quiet, you might choose dates/places to avoid them).
  • Long Days = More Sightseeing: Make the most of June’s extended daylight. In some northern locales, it may not get dark until 10pm! This gives you extra hours to explore. Plan some flexible downtime though – perhaps a leisurely evening stroll or sitting at a café enjoying the late sunset. Savor the slower moments of summer.
  • Early June Travel Deals: If your schedule allows, traveling in the first half of June can sometimes yield better rates than late June or early July. Airlines and hotels often start raising prices toward peak summer. Early June also often features pleasant spring-like scenery (think wildflowers blooming in alpine areas or green countryside before mid-summer dryness).
